Hello lads can anyone tell me what the difference is between these two cartridges and if you had the choice which one one would you use for general game shooting, ie pigeon,rabitt and hare.

The game bore as far as I have been told have diamond shot in them I think.

Cheers lads :lol:

 

Gamebore Special load 2.3/4" No6 32grm plastic wads.

Lyavale Express 2.3/4" No5 32grm plastic wads.

For pigeons etc go for 6's, 5's i use for high high pheasants and high pigeons.

Personally I wouldn't use either Lyevale or Gamebore or though if they were the only ones available I would go with the Gamebore 6's gives best of both worlds in a No 6 ground and airbourne quarry. 5's bit heavy on Rabbit, rat, squirrell, crow, pigeon etc although ok for Hare (Head on shot only though, as I prefer 4's for Hare)

You are spot on, however I don't think you will find people willing to buy non-toxic for general shooting until (if?) the price comes down.

 

Plastics are a lot cheaper, they pattern better and offer better velocity but I won't use them for anything but clays (and even then only on commercial grounds that allow them).
